What Advice Would You Give to Aspiring Managers?

Stepping into a management role is an exciting milestone, but it also brings a new set of responsibilities and challenges. Leading a team requires more than just technical expertise—it demands emotional intelligence, strong communication, and a commitment to continuous learning. For aspiring managers, the path ahead is full of opportunities for growth, but success often depends on how well they prepare for the role.

Based on insights from seasoned leaders, here are key pieces of advice for those starting their management journey.

1. Listen More Than You Speak

Great managers are great listeners. Before jumping in with solutions, take time to understand your team’s perspectives, challenges, and motivations. Active listening builds trust and shows that you value your team’s input.

2. Lead by Example

As a manager, your behavior sets the tone for the team. Be accountable, reliable, and ethical in your actions. When you demonstrate the standards you expect from others, you inspire respect and commitment.

3. Prioritize Clear Communication

Transparent and consistent communication is essential. Set clear expectations, provide regular feedback, and keep your team informed. Misunderstandings can derail progress, but clear communication keeps everyone aligned.

4. Embrace Continuous Learning

The best managers never stop learning. Seek out feedback, attend leadership workshops, read widely, and reflect on your experiences. Leadership is not a destination—it’s a journey that requires growth at every stage.

5. Build Strong Relationships

Successful management is rooted in strong interpersonal relationships. Invest time in getting to know your team members as individuals. Understand their goals, strengths, and concerns. Trust and rapport are key to long-term success.

6. Delegate Effectively

Don’t fall into the trap of trying to do everything yourself. Delegation empowers your team, develops their skills, and frees you to focus on strategic responsibilities. Match tasks with people’s strengths to maximize effectiveness.

7. Be Open to Feedback

Feedback isn’t just for your team—managers need it too. Encourage honest input from peers and direct reports, and use it as a tool for improvement. Humility and adaptability are hallmarks of strong leadership.

8. Develop Emotional Intelligence

Understanding your own emotions—and those of others—is vital. Emotional intelligence helps you navigate difficult conversations, resolve conflicts, and foster a positive team culture.

9. Focus on Outcomes, Not Micromanagement

Your job isn’t to control every detail—it’s to create the conditions for success. Focus on outcomes and support your team in finding their own best ways to get there. Trust drives engagement and innovation.

10. Celebrate Wins and Learn from Setbacks

Acknowledge your team’s accomplishments, both big and small. Recognizing effort boosts morale. At the same time, treat failures as learning opportunities. Reflect openly, adjust, and move forward stronger.


Becoming a great manager is a process, not a one-time achievement. By staying curious, supportive, and authentic, aspiring leaders can lay the foundation for a fulfilling and impactful career.
